Nearly 80% of the population doesn't know that incandescent bulbs will have all been replaced by 2012.A law passed requires bulbs to be 30% more efficient starting that year. Industry is looking towards LED bulbs to replace the curren incandescent bulbs that are currently in place. These bulbs last more than 15 times longer than standard incandescent bulbs. LED bulbs also are much more energy efficient. A LED bulb can produce the same amount of light with 8 watts of electricity as a normal 40-watt bulb. This technology has a large impact on our society.  These bulbs will also help our environment by simply being more energy efficient. Within a year sales of LED bulbs are expected to raise from 120 million dollars to 200 million dollars, showing an obvious economic effect of the technology.
